eg h22 computer (i know I know search) but none really answer all the q's...
Ok, like in the title I'm sorry for reposting this I guess i'm not really comprehending what i'm reading, or maybe I am? Please help where I'm lost.
p13 stock prelude computer, has provissions for operating the secondary plenums on the H22 intake manifold. Sounds like a very cool concept, and from what I have read assists with fuel economy. They can be eliminated by leaving open or closed all the time, but if I can why the he!! not.
p28 chipped apperently very easy to tune, and provides decent power when dyno tuned, prbably relitively cost effective.
Now my set up. JDM H22 w/lsd, CAI headders, and possibly future mods like cams, intake manifold, nox. I have no concern for emmisions testing, so egr etc is not important. I probably want to run the knock sensor (just a good idea imo).
Can the p28 be programmed to operate the secondary plenums on the im, and and also do everything else I'm looking for with programming only. This will be dyno tuned. Will there be any issues with pulling codes or giving false codes, or can emmisions code just be taken out?

I can confirm that the P28 will not operate the IABs because it simply does not have the circuitry to do so. IAB's on the H22A give your more tq at low rpms and really will not reduce or increase your Hp and Tq if you disconnected them and besides a H22A in an EG will already have enough wheelspin at low rpms

I run my IAB's via a vacuum line to the manifold, part throttle they stay shut, full throttle they open in the absence of vacuum. I'm getting good mileage, and still have the WOT pull it should.
I seem to recall reading the IAB circuitry can be added to a P28, but the chip itself cannot accomplish this. Just get a P72 if you want to run the IAB's in the stock manner.

can the chip do it alone? no, it can only control that harware that is present.
can the IAB harware be added, yes. then the chip can control it the way it should be.

that is very possible to do, all though tuning it would be a serious PITA. that's a lot of change to the air flow of the engine all at once.
Not to mention that it's far from the most efficient setup. the intake is tuned to a certain RPM and the VTEC point tends to be very different.

the IAB is a vacuum actuated butterfly that closes off a runner on the intake at low RPM. honeycomb design? hollowed out?
I've heard of people removing the butterfly and port/polishing runners, but the Skunk2 single runner intake mani is a ton easier to do and results in very close to the same power in it's stock bolt on form.
